
MySQL作为一款开源的关系型数据库管理系统,凭借其高性能、可靠性和易用性,在全球范围内得到了广泛的应用
然而,要充分利用MySQL的优势,选择合适的数据库连接驱动至关重要
特别是在64位操作系统日益普及的今天,一款优秀的64位C连接驱动能够为应用程序与MySQL数据库之间的通信提供强有力的支持
本文将深入探讨MySQL64位C连接驱动的重要性、性能优势、稳定性保障以及在实际应用中的最佳选择
一、MySQL64位C连接驱动的重要性 随着计算机硬件的飞速发展,64位操作系统已经成为主流
相较于32位系统,64位系统能够支持更大的内存寻址空间,从而在处理大数据量时表现出更加出色的性能
因此,选择一款64位的MySQL连接驱动,对于充分利用现代硬件资源、提升数据库访问效率具有重要意义
C语言作为一种高效、底层的编程语言,在数据库连接驱动的开发中扮演着重要角色
MySQL官方及众多开源社区提供的C连接驱动,经过长期的优化和测试,已经具备了高度的稳定性和兼容性
这些驱动不仅支持基本的数据库操作,还提供了丰富的功能扩展,如连接池管理、异步通信等,能够满足不同应用场景的需求
二、性能优势:速度与效率的双重提升 1.内存管理优化 64位系统允许单个进程访问更大的内存空间,这意味着MySQL64位C连接驱动在处理大数据集时,能够更有效地利用内存资源,减少磁盘I/O操作,从而提升整体性能
同时,64位指针的使用也减少了内存碎片,提高了内存访问效率
2.多线程并发处理 现代应用程序往往需要同时处理多个数据库请求
MySQL64位C连接驱动支持多线程并发访问,能够充分利用多核处理器的优势,提高并发处理能力
通过合理的线程池管理,可以有效降低线程创建和销毁的开销,进一步提升性能
3.网络传输优化 数据库连接驱动作为应用程序与数据库之间的桥梁,其网络传输效率直接影响到数据访问速度
MySQL64位C连接驱动采用了高效的网络通信协议和压缩算法,能够显著减少数据传输延迟和带宽占用,提升远程数据库访问性能
三、稳定性保障:可靠性与安全性的坚实基础 1.严格的测试与验证 MySQL64位C连接驱动在发布前经过了严格的测试与验证,包括单元测试、集成测试、性能测试以及压力测试等
这些测试确保了驱动在各种极端条件下的稳定性和可靠性,降低了在实际应用中出现故障的风险
2.内存泄漏检测 内存泄漏是导致应用程序崩溃和性能下降的主要原因之一
MySQL64位C连接驱动在开发过程中采用了先进的内存管理技术,并配备了内存泄漏检测工具,能够及时发现并修复内存泄漏问题,保障驱动的长期稳定运行
3.安全性增强 数据库连接驱动作为应用程序与数据库之间的通信接口,其安全性至关重要
MySQL64位C连接驱动支持SSL/TLS加密通信,能够有效防止数据在传输过程中被窃听或篡改
同时,驱动还提供了丰富的认证和授权机制,确保只有合法用户才能访问数据库资源
四、实际应用中的最佳选择 在选择MySQL64位C连接驱动时,开发者需要考虑多个因素,包括驱动的功能特性、性能表现、兼容性以及社区支持等
以下是一些在实际应用中备受推崇的MySQL64位C连接驱动: 1.MySQL Connector/C MySQL Connector/C是MySQL官方提供的C语言连接驱动,支持最新的MySQL服务器版本,具有高度的兼容性和稳定性
它提供了丰富的API接口,能够满足各种数据库操作需求
同时,MySQL Connector/C还支持多种操作系统和编译器,方便开发者在不同平台上进行开发
2.MariaDB Connector/C MariaDB作为MySQL的一个分支,其C语言连接驱动MariaDB Connector/C在保持与MySQL兼容性的同时,还引入了一些新的特性和优化
这款驱动同样支持64位操作系统和多线程并发访问,能够为用户提供高效、稳定的数据库连接服务
3.libmysqlclient libmysqlclient是一款开源的MySQL C连接驱动,它提供了基本的数据库操作功能,并且具有较高的性能和兼容性
虽然libmysqlclient不是MySQL官方维护的项目,但由于其开源特性,得到了众多开发者的关注和贡献,因此在实际应用中仍然具有广泛的应用场景
五、结语 综上所述,MySQL64位C连接驱动在提升数据库访问性能、保障系统稳定性以及增强安全性方面发挥着至关重要的作用
在选择合适的驱动时,开发者应综合考虑驱动的功能特性、性能表现、兼容性以及社区支持等因素,以确保应用程序能够充分利用MySQL数据库的优势,为用户提供更加高效、可靠的服务
随着技术的不断进步和应用的不断深化,相信MySQL64位C连接驱动将在未来发挥更加重要的作用,为信息化建设提供强有力的支持
MySQL数据库连接:数据添加操作全解析
MySQL64位C连接驱动:高效数据交互新选择
借鉴他山之石:定制你的MySQL数据库优化方案
MySQL授权命令:轻松管理数据库权限这个标题简洁明了,直接点明了文章的核心内容,即
MySQL5.5 帮助文档速查指南
MySQL数据传输工具:高效迁移数据的利器
MySQL与ASP.NET结合:构建高效数据库驱动的Web应用指南
MySQL数据库连接:数据添加操作全解析
MySQL与ASP.NET结合:构建高效数据库驱动的Web应用指南
远程连接MySQL:必备准备与操作指南
Linux脚本轻松连接MySQL,数据库管理新姿势
Linux MySQL数据库连接失败解决指南
MySQL超时断连:自动清除“Sleep”连接
MySQL驱动类:连接数据库的关键之钥
MySQL左右连接别名详解指南
Debian9系统遭遇MySQL连接难题,解决方案揭秘!
Flink驱动MySQL数据实时更新指南
xshell一键直通MySQL:命令行连接新玩法这个标题简洁明了,突出了使用xshell连接MySQL
如何测试MySQL远程连接步骤详解